I’m trying to add a childnode in an XML document with PHP and got it OK so far except one thing. Can’t get it formatted correct?
Here is the script:
$xmldoc = new DOMDocument();
$xml->formatOutput = true;
$xml->preserveWhiteSpace = false;
$xmldoc->loadXML('<?xml version="1.0" encoding="ISO-8859-1"?>
<data>
<udate>1347730639</udate>
<userid>3</userid>
</data>');
echo "<xmp>OLD:\n". $xmldoc->saveXML() ."</xmp>";
$root = $xmldoc->firstChild;
$newElement = $xmldoc->createElement('popup');
$root->appendChild($newElement);
$newText = $xmldoc->createTextNode("0");
$newElement->appendChild($newText);
echo "<xmp>NEW:\n". $xmldoc->saveXML() ."</xmp>";
After adding the node I get this:
<data>
<udate>1347730639</udate>
<userid>3</userid>
<popup>0</popup></data>
I want it to be like this:
<data>
<udate>1347730639</udate>
<userid>3</userid>
<popup>0</popup>
</data>
Where do I go wrong?
